2021-06-06 CVE-2017-20005 Integer Overflow or Wraparound vulnerability in multiple products
NGINX before 1.13.6 has a buffer overflow for years that exceed four digits, as demonstrated by a file with a modification date in 1969 that causes an integer overflow (or a false modification date far in the future), when encountered by the autoindex module.

2021-06-01 CVE-2021-23017 Off-by-one Error vulnerability in multiple products
A security issue in nginx resolver was identified, which might allow an attacker who is able to forge UDP packets from the DNS server to cause 1-byte memory overwrite, resulting in worker process crash or potential other impact.

2020-01-09 CVE-2019-20372 HTTP Request Smuggling vulnerability in multiple products
NGINX before 1.17.7, with certain error_page configurations, allows HTTP request smuggling, as demonstrated by the ability of an attacker to read unauthorized web pages in environments where NGINX is being fronted by a load balancer.

2018-11-07 CVE-2018-16845 Resource Exhaustion vulnerability in multiple products
nginx before versions 1.15.6, 1.14.1 has a vulnerability in the ngx_http_mp4_module, which might allow an attacker to cause infinite loop in a worker process, cause a worker process crash, or might result in worker process memory disclosure by using a specially crafted mp4 file.
